The links of individual fish in a pond have an approximate normal distribution with a mean of 18.6 cm and a standard deviation of 6.0 cm. a sample of 36 fish is taken. what is the standard deviation of the sample lien distribution of the sample mean for the 36 fish? The standard deviation of the sample link distribution is also known as the standard error of the sampling distribution. The standard error of the sampling distribution is defined as -
SE = population standard deviation / sqrt (n)
where n is the sample size.
so, in this case SE = 6/ sqrt(36)
=> SE = 6 / 6 = 1
So, the standard deviation of the sampling distribution of the sample mean for 36 fishes = 1.
